attached patch fixes an ICE in gfortran when an unlimited polymorphic entity
was used to store a char array of deferred/assumed length. The patch typedefs
the necessary type now copying the behavior from
trans-array.c::gfc_trans_create_temp_array(). 

Furthermore does the patch now consequently set the _vptr->_size to the
character kind of the char array and the _len component to the length of the
string independent of whether the char array was declared deferred or with a
len given.

Bootstraps and regtests ok on x86_64-linux/F23. Ok for trunk?

gcc/testsuite/ChangeLog:

2016-10-24  Andre Vehreschild  <ve...@gcc.gnu.org>

        PR fortran/78053
        * gfortran.dg/alloc_comp_class_5.f03: Added test again that caused
        this pr.

gcc/fortran/ChangeLog:

2016-10-24  Andre Vehreschild  <ve...@gcc.gnu.org>

        PR fortran/78053
        * class.c (find_intrinsic_vtab): No longer encode the string length
        into vtype's name and use the char's kind for the size instead of
        the string_length time the size.
        * trans-array.c (gfc_conv_ss_descriptor): For deferred length char
        arrays the dynamically sized type needs to be declared.
        (build_class_array_ref): Address the i-th array element by multiplying
        it with the _vptr->_size and the _len to make sure char arrays are
        addressed correctly.
        * trans-expr.c (gfc_conv_intrinsic_to_class): Made comment more
        precise.
